We hunt 14 miles south of jacksboro, and we walked up on a huge one about 300-450 range, i only got a glimpse of it but it was huge, bigger than any i've seen before. Keep the wind in your face, and walk slowly in the thickest area you can find on your lease. walk a little and list a lot. That's the only experience we had with pig's on this place we hunt. We knew they were around, but had never seen one till now.
